Know your raw material and capacity
Before you contact any supplier, you need to understand two things about your project: what kind of ore you are processing, and how much of it you plan to handle. These two factors will determine which machines and which plant design you actually need.
- Crude ore processing: if you mine and process primary lithium ore, you need a plant that can crush, grind and beneficiate fresh material into a usable concentrate. A well-designed lithium crude ore processing plant can raise the ore into a concentrate with a grade of roughly 4%-5%, while reducing tailings grade from 0.25%-0.3% down to around 0.15%.
- Tailing re-processing: many mines sit on large stockpiles of tailings left behind by earlier extraction. Recovering lithium from this material is often surprisingly economical, because your "feed" is already mined and crushed. A lithium tailing ore extraction plant can lift lithium out of tailings grading 0.25%-0.3%, cut the final tailings down to about 0.15%, and achieve a total recovery rate as high as 75%, well above the industry average of around 65%.
Capacity matters just as much as feedstock. Whether you need a 500-ton-per-day line or a large 5,000-ton-per-day plant, your chosen supplier should be able to size the equipment to match, rather than forcing you to fit a standard design.
Key criteria for evaluating extraction equipment
Not all lithium ore extraction equipment is created equal. When you compare offers from different Chinese manufacturers, keep these points in mind.
- Recovery rate: the percentage of lithium you actually capture from the ore. Higher recovery means more saleable concentrate from the same feedstock, and directly improves project economics.
- Concentrate grade: a higher-grade concentrate is worth more per ton on the market, so ask what final grade the plant can consistently deliver.
- Stability and automation: a plant that runs reliably around the clock, with simple controls, is far easier for your local team to operate and maintain.
- Energy and water consumption: operating costs can make or break a project. Look for designs that reuse process water and control dust to keep both bills and environmental impact low.
- Environmental compliance: modern plants should handle dust, exhaust and wastewater so you can meet the regulations in your own country without expensive retrofits.

The purchasing and delivery process
Buying equipment from a Chinese manufacturer follows a fairly predictable path. Understanding the steps in advance helps you plan your budget and timeline realistically.
- Send a detailed inquiry: provide your ore type, target capacity, expected concentrate grade and site conditions so the supplier can design the right solution.
- Receive a custom design and quotation: a good supplier will propose a plant layout and budget tailored to your needs, not a one-size-fits-all offer.
- Confirm specifications and contract: agree on capacity, quality parameters, delivery terms and payment schedule before production begins.
- Manufacturing and quality inspection: reputable suppliers will let you, or an independent agent, inspect the equipment before shipping.
- Shipping and logistics: most mineral processing equipment ships by sea in containers or on flat racks, so plan for ocean freight and clearing in your own country.
- Installation and commissioning: many suppliers send engineers to supervise installation, run commissioning, train your operators, and hand over a fully working plant.
Planning for every stage of this process upfront will save you from costly surprises later, especially around customs duties, installation time and operator training.
